Question
from this picture, find what size timber will be used for floor joists.
select one:
a. 125 x 125
b. 3.09
c. 240 x 45
d. 190 x 45
Identify the target component
The question asks for the size of the timber used for the floor joists. We need to locate the label pointing to the floor joists in the provided architectural drawing.
Locate the relevant label
Looking at the left side of the drawing, there is a vertical label with arrows pointing to the parallel framing members (joists). The text reads:
"\(240 \times 45\) joists @ 400 crs (4400 max span and 550 max cantilever allowed)."
Extract the timber size
Using the Architectural Drawing Reading and Floor Framing Components knowledge points, we interpret the notation "\(240 \times 45\) joists". The numbers \(240 \times 45\) represent the cross-sectional dimensions of the timber joists in millimeters (depth \(\times\) thickness). Therefore, the size of the timber used for the floor joists is \(240 \times 45\).
Match with options
Let's evaluate the given multiple-choice options:
- a. \(125 \times 125\) (This refers to the piles shown on the right: "125 x 125 piles")
- b. 3.09 (This is part of the detail reference bubble "E / A3.09")
- c. \(240 \times 45\) (This matches our extracted joist size)
- d. \(190 \times 45\) (This refers to the bearers: "2 x (190 x 45) bearer")
The correct option is c.
